## Changelog — Ledgerline 3.0

Heads up, plugin folks: the payroll export default moved from fixed-width text to the new columnar format. Your parsers will choke on the old assumptions around padding and line length, so update before the next pay cycle. Legacy output is still available behind a flag, but it's deprecated and will vanish in 4.0. The new default settings are listed below.

config for tagaf-bawif:
[norok]
host = norok.ordinworks.local
user = norok_svc
database = norok_prod

## Building Access — Spares Room (Hullbrook Annex)

Contractors: the spare hardware room is down the east corridor on the ground floor, third door on the left. Sign in at the front desk first and grab a visitor lanyard. Anything you take out, jot it in the blue logbook — yes, even the little stuff. The door self-locks, so don't wedge it. To get in, punch in the code below.

staff pass of hagug-taguf = bdg-HJ-9

Q: Can I get into the prototype workshop on my first week? A: Yes, but only after the quick safety briefing with the Tindervale workshop lead — it takes about twenty minutes and covers the laser cutter and resin bay. Closed shoes are a must, and no food inside, ever. Once you're signed off, the side door keypad takes the code below.

staff pass of baweg-bawep = bdg-AIU-1

Handover Note — Product Line Retirement

Welcome aboard, Dalia. The Ferrowick clamp series is being retired after eleven years; declining margins and supplier consolidation made the call straightforward. Remaining inventory winds down through Q3, and the Telmarsh plant shifts to the Ovent line in October. Customer notices went out last month; only two accounts pushed back, both handled. Karsten in operations has the decommissioning schedule. The one item you should read before your first leadership sync is below.

management briefing: Project Raleth slips by two quarters because of the supplier delay.